Unit Definitions

What is Mebibyte ?

A Mebibyte (MiB) is a binary unit of digital information that is equal to 1,048,576 bytes (or 8,388,608 bits) and is defined by the International Electro technical Commission(IEC). The prefix 'mebi' is derived from the binary number system and it is used to distinguish it from the decimal-based 'megabyte' (MB). It is widely used in the field of computing as it more accurately represents the amount of data storage and data transfer in computer systems.

What is Kibibit ?

A Kibibit (Kib or Kibit) is a binary unit of digital information that is equal to 1024 bits. It is defined by the International Electro technical Commission(IEC) and is used to measure the amount of digital data. The prefix 'kibi' is derived from the binary number system, it is used to distinguish it from the decimal-based 'kilobit' (Kb) and it is widely used in the field of computing as it more accurately represents the amount of data storage and data transfer in computer systems.
